1. Double Cleansing

This is the gold standard! Start with an oil-based cleanser to break down makeup and sunscreen. Then, follow up with a water-based cleanser to remove any remaining impurities. Your skin will feel fresh and clean without being stripped of its natural oils.

2. Exfoliation

Exfoliating 2-3 times a week helps to remove dead skin cells, promoting a smoother complexion. Look for gentle chemical exfoliants like AHA or BHA, or mild physical scrubs. Just don’t go overboard, as too much exfoliation can irritate your skin!

3. Toner

In Japan, a toner or lotion is more than just a pH balancer. It hydrates the skin and prepares it to absorb other products better. Look for hydrating toners infused with ingredients like hyaluronic acid or rose water.

4. Essence

Essences are a unique step in Japanese skincare. This lightweight product is packed with hydrating and skin-repairing ingredients that deeply nourish your skin. They usually have a watery consistency, making them easy to layer on!

5. Serum

Serums are all about targeting specific concerns. Whether it’s dark spots, fine lines, or dullness, there’s a serum out there for you! Just a few drops can work wonders, so choose one that suits your skin’s needs.

6. Moisturizer

A good moisturizer is essential to seal all that hydration in! Choose one based on your skin type— a lightweight gel for oily skin or a rich cream for dry skin. You want your skin to feel soft and plump!

7. SPF (Daytime only)

Sun protection is non-negotiable! Applying a broad-spectrum sunscreen every day is a must. It protects your skin from harmful UV rays and helps prevent premature aging.

Discover the Best Japanese Skincare Products for Radiant Skin

For Deep Hydration: Hada Labo Tokyo Lotion

Hada Labo Tokyo Lotion is renowned for its ability to deliver intense hydration while maintaining a lightweight feel. This hyaluronic acid-infused product penetrates the skin to lock in moisture, making it ideal for dry and dehydrated skin.

  • Contains multiple forms of hyaluronic acid for maximum hydration
  • Lightweight texture that absorbs quickly
  • No artificial fragrances or colors, making it suitable for sensitive skin

For Brightening: Shiseido White Lucent Brightening Gel Cream

This gel cream from Shiseido is designed to target dark spots and uneven skin tone. With its powerful brightening complex, it not only hydrates but also enhances clarity, leaving the skin looking luminous and revitalized.

  • Rich in botanical extracts that help reduce spots
  • Lightweight, gel-like formula ideal for layering
  • Provides SPF protection to shield skin from UV damage

For Anti-Aging: SK-II Facial Treatment Essence

Often referred to as “Miracle Water,” SK-II Facial Treatment Essence is a cult favorite among those seeking to combat signs of aging. Enriched with Pitera, this essence improves skin texture and reduces the appearance of fine lines and wrinkles.

  • Contains over 90% Pitera, a unique yeast extract
  • Promotes skin cell turnover for a more youthful appearance
  • Provides deep hydration and enhances overall radiance

For Sensitive Skin: DHC Deep Cleansing Oil

DHC Deep Cleansing Oil is a gentle yet effective cleanser that is perfect for sensitive skin types. This olive oil-based formula dissolves makeup while providing nourishment, ensuring skin is left clean and hydrated instead of stripped.

  • Rich in antioxidants and skin-loving oils
  • Emulsifies well with water for easy rinsing
  • Non-irritating and free from synthetic fragrances

For Oily Skin: Biore UV Aqua Rich Watery Essence SPF 50+

This lightweight sunscreen is perfect for oily skin types, providing high UV protection without the greasy feel. Biore UV Aqua Rich Watery Essence boasts a water-like texture that leaves a matte finish, ideal for daily wear.

  • Water-based formula that doesn’t clog pores
  • Provides a refreshing, non-oily finish
  • Quick-drying, making it suitable for makeup wearers

For Exfoliation: Cure Natural Aqua Gel

Cure Natural Aqua Gel is an innovative exfoliator that gently removes dead skin cells without harsh scrubbing. This water-based gel transforms into a liquid as it interacts with the skin, ensuring a mild yet effective exfoliation experience.

  • Contains natural ingredients like aloe and chamomile
  • Free from fragrances, preservatives, and colorants
  • Suitable for all skin types, including sensitive skin

For Night Care: Curel Intensive Moisture Cream

Curel Intensive Moisture Cream is designed to repair and nourish dry, compromised skin overnight. This rich formula incorporates ceramides to enhance the skin’s barrier function while supporting overall moisture retention.

  • Rich and creamy texture that absorbs deeply
  • Free from fragrances, making it ideal for sensitive skin
  • Helps to restore and maintain skin’s natural moisture balance

What are the key principles behind the effectiveness of Japanese skincare routines?

Japanese skincare routines emphasize simplicity, hydration, and layering. The core principle is double cleansing, where oil-based cleansers remove makeup and impurities, followed by water-based cleansers that cleanse the skin deeply. Hydration is prioritized through the use of hydrating toners and essences, which contain humectants that attract moisture. Layering products is essential; serums and treatments provide targeted solutions, while moisturizers seal in hydration. Consistent sun protection is vital, as Japanese culture places a strong emphasis on maintaining fair skin. Natural ingredients such as rice, green tea, and seaweed are commonly used for their nourishing properties, contributing to the overall health and appearance of the skin.

What role do natural ingredients play in Japanese skincare formulations?

Natural ingredients are foundational to Japanese skincare formulations, emphasizing skin health and nourishment. Ingredients such as rice bran extract serve as a natural exfoliant, promoting cell turnover. Green tea is valued for its antioxidant properties, protecting the skin from environmental damage and signs of aging. Seaweed offers minerals and vitamins that hydrate and nourish the skin. These natural ingredients are often combined with advanced technology to enhance their efficacy while maintaining skin compatibility. The focus on harnessing nature’s benefits reflects a cultural appreciation for harmony and balance in skincare, leading to products that foster both beauty and wellness.
